Bad credit loans are offered by online lenders, as well as other lending institutions but banks hardly offer this type of loan.

Bad credit loans can be secured or unsecured. Secured bad credit loans are those which come with collateral or property of value. You can use your car, home or jewelry as collateral. The bigger the value of the collateral is, the bigger loan amount you can get. However, if you opt for an unsecured loan, you will not be asked for collateral but you will be paying a very high interest rate. This is because the loan is considered very risky and they must cover the risks by charging high interests.

Before taking out a loan, regardless if you have a good credit or not, you will have to be very cautious. Take out only the amount which you can afford to pay back. Take your budget into account when getting a loan. You have to be certain that you can pay the loan on time without affecting your daily budget for necessities so much.
